Rafael Nadal and Carlos Alcaraz Olympics link-up confirmed as pair to go in unprepared | Tennis | Sport


The tennis event is being held at Stade Roland Garros. Nadal has a record 14 singles titles at the French Open and Alcaraz has just won the tournament for the first time, making their Olympics doubles partnership even more exciting.

Earlier this year, both men shared their wish to compete together at the Olympics and said they would try and play doubles elsewhere to get some practice in. But it seems that won’t be the case as Nadal is planning to skip Wimbledon and the grass season so he can focus on the Olympics and avoid switching surfaces from clay to grass and back.

Alcaraz trusts that Nadal will be ready, having won Olympic gold in men’s doubles with Marc Lopez in 2016. “Well, in principle my calendar, now, is Queens, Wimbledon, and the Olympic Games. I don’t think we have time to prepare for the doubles with Nadal,” he told Radio Marca. “Rafa knows how to pick up the pace in the doubles. He knows what it is to play and win the gold in both singles and doubles, we will try to adapt in the best way possible ahead of the Games.”
